Gravel walkway installation involves designing and constructing durable, attractive pathways using crushed stone or gravel materials. This service typically includes preparing the ground by removing existing vegetation or debris, leveling the surface, and laying a foundation that ensures stability. Contractors may also add edging or borders to define the walkway’s shape and prevent gravel from spreading into adjacent areas. The result is a practical, low-maintenance path that enhances the accessibility and appearance of outdoor spaces, making it easier to navigate yards, gardens, or property entrances.
This service helps address common problems such as muddy or uneven walkways that can become difficult or unsafe to traverse, especially during rainy seasons. Gravel pathways provide effective drainage, reducing water pooling and minimizing erosion issues around walkways. The overview below groups typical Gravel Walkway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bellingham,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or gravel walkway repairs or touch-ups, local pros typ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ering simple patching or leveling work.
Standard Installation - A typical gravel walkway installation for a standard-sized path us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this band involve replacing existing walkways or creating new, straightforward paths.
Full Replacement - Larger, more complex projects such as full walkway replacements or extensive landscaping can range from $3,500 to $7,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, often involving custom designs or challenging terrain.
Custom or Specialty Projects - Highly customized gravel walkways or those with unique features may exceed $7,000, with costs varying based on materials and site conditions. Such projects are less common and typically involve detailed planning and craftsmanship.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a gravel walkway? Gravel walkways provide a natural look, good drainage, and easy installation options for outdoor paths around properties in Bellingham and nearby areas.
How do local contractors prepare the ground for a gravel walkway? Contractors typically clear the area, level the ground, and lay a weed barrier before spreading and compacting the gravel to ensure stability and longevity.
What types of gravel are suitable for walkway installation? Common options include crushed stone, pea gravel, and decomposed granite, each offering different textures and drainage properties suitable for different preferences and uses.
Can a gravel walkway be customized to fit specific landscape designs? Yes, local service providers can tailor gravel pathways in various widths, shapes, and edging styles to complement existing landscape features.
What maintenance is required for gravel walkways? Regular raking, adding fresh gravel, and occasional leveling help maintain the appearance and functionality of gravel pathways over time.
